CGPSC Assistant District Prosecution Officer Exam Date 2026
The Chhattisgarh Public Service Commission (CGPSC) has announced the examination schedule for the Assistant District Prosecution Officer (ADPO) Recruitment 2026. Candidates who successfully submitted their applications can now check the official examination date.
| Event | Date |
|---|---|
| Online Registration Begins | 22 June 2026 |
| Last Date to Apply | 21 July 2026 |
| Last Date for Fee Payment | 21 July 2026 |
| Application Correction | 22–24 July 2026 |
| ADPO Written Examination | 20 September 2026 |
| Admit Card | To Be Released |
| Result | Will Be Updated |
| General / Other State | ₹400 |
| OBC / EWS / SC / ST | ₹300 |
GST and applicable portal charges may be payable separately.
Payment Methods: Debit Card, Credit Card, Net Banking, IMPS, Cash Card, Mobile Wallet
Minimum Age: 21 Years
Maximum Age: 30 Years
Age relaxation is applicable to eligible candidates according to the rules prescribed by CGPSC and the Chhattisgarh Government.
Candidates should read the official advertisement for category-wise age relaxation and other conditions.
| Post Name | Total Posts |
| Assistant District Prosecution Officer (ADPO) | 15 |
Candidates applying for the Assistant District Prosecution Officer position should possess:
- Bachelor's Degree in Law (LLB) from a recognized university or institution.

Candidates will be selected through the recruitment stages prescribed by the Commission.
- Written Examination
- Interview
